The Boss ME-30 Guitar Multiple Effects processor is a classic, user-friendly multi-effects pedal initially released by Roland/Boss in the late 1990s. It is highly regarded by vintage gear enthusiasts for its straightforward, hands-on knob-based layout and distinct retro-90s digital tones. On the secondary market, it typically commands a used price range of £50 to £100 depending on cosmetic wear and the inclusion of a power supply.Core Technical SpecificationsEffects Processing: Built-in 16-bit digital-to-analog processing, allowing up-to 9 simultaneous effects out of 16 options.Memory Capacity: Features 30 user-programmable patches and 30 factory preset patches, alongside a fully direct Manual Mode.Power Requirements: Operates via a standard 9V DC power adapter (not always included in used listings) or 6 AA batteries for portable usage.Physical Build: Built using a tough, road-ready composite chassis featuring an integrated multi-assignable expression pedal.Built-In Effects DirectoryThe Boss ME-30 splits its routing architecture into distinct, blocks:Dynamics & Gain: Dynamics compressor, basic overdrive, and high-gain distortion with 8 selectable voicings.Tone Shaping: Integrated 3-band Equalizer, basic phaser, a targeted noise suppressor, and an analog-style guitar amplifier simulator.Time & Modulation: Standard digital delay, pan delay, stereo chorus, flanger, tremolo, pitch shifter, and studio reverb.Expression Pedal: Functions dynamically as a standard volume pedal, foot-wah filter, tremolo arm emulator, or an experimental ring modulator
